On Saturday 8 July 2023 at around 4:25am we received reports from the public of a serious assault outside a premises on Silver Street in Bury.
After emergency services attended, a man was taken to hospital and remains there for treatment to what is believed to be life threatening injuries.
An investigation is ongoing at this time to understand the full circumstances with a number of lines of enquiry being explored, including an appeal to the public to help find out what happened.
Detective Superintendent, Paul Rollinson of GMP’s Bury district, said: “As part of our investigation a scene is set up on Silver Street, we are collecting evidence and reviewing CCTV footage.
“Following lines of enquires, one male has already been arrested and we are keen to speak with anyone who may have witnessed the incident or anyone who was in the local area and could have saw or heard anything. We are especially keen for mobile phone, CCTV or dash cam footage that may show the incident or aftermath.
“Our initial investigations point to this being an isolated incident with no threat to the wider community. Additional officers will be patrolling around the town centre, they are there to help and provide visible reassurance."
